VICI Properties (VICI) continues to exhibit strong fundamental performance, warranting a positive investment outlook despite recent share price appreciation. The company's resilience is evidenced by its first-quarter results, which featured solid Funds From Operations (FFO) growth and a subsequent increase in corporate guidance. Strategically, VICI is expanding its portfolio through investments like the North Fork project with Red Rock Resorts, further solidifying its market position. The core of VICI's value proposition remains its unique and difficult-to-replicate property portfolio, heavily concentrated in the Las Vegas market, which is benefiting from favorable long-term tailwinds including population and employment growth. While the stock's recent move above the $30 level has resulted in a more moderate dividend yield and a higher price-to-FFO multiple, the analysis suggests that the company's quality, economic moats, and anticipated Adjusted FFO (AFFO) growth continue to offer attractive long-term compounding potential for investors.
